From 718479acd8f78ee69dd94205b049c72f98fceb10 Mon Sep 17 00:00:00 2001 From: mashuai Date: Fri, 3 Jan 2025 16:38:05 +0800 Subject: [PATCH] =?UTF-8?q?=E4=BA=8C=E7=BB=B4=E7=A0=81=E4=BC=98=E5=8C=96?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../material/Archives/ArchivesMapper.xml | 248 ++++++++++++++++++ .../mapper/material/app/AppOcrMapper.xml | 241 +---------------- 2 files changed, 249 insertions(+), 240 deletions(-) create mode 100644 bonus-modules/bonus-material/src/main/resources/mapper/material/Archives/ArchivesMapper.xml diff --git a/bonus-modules/bonus-material/src/main/resources/mapper/material/Archives/ArchivesMapper.xml b/bonus-modules/bonus-material/src/main/resources/mapper/material/Archives/ArchivesMapper.xml new file mode 100644 index 00000000..9ae4c9c7 --- /dev/null +++ b/bonus-modules/bonus-material/src/main/resources/mapper/material/Archives/ArchivesMapper.xml @@ -0,0 +1,248 @@ + + + + + + + + + + + + + + + + + + + + insert into archives_record_info + + archives_name, + parent_id, + level, + create_by, + create_time, + del_flag + + + #{archivesName}, + #{parentId}, + #{level}, + #{createBy}, + #{createTime}, + 0 + + + + + insert into archives_record_details + + info_id, + parent_id, + level, + doc_name, + doc_type, + doc_url, + doc_size, + type_id, + create_by, + create_time, + update_time, + del_flag + + + #{infoId}, + #{parentId}, + #{level}, + #{docName}, + #{docType}, + #{docUrl}, + #{docSize}, + #{typeId}, + #{createBy}, + #{createTime}, + #{createTime}, + 0 + + + + + update archives_record_info + + archives_name = #{archivesName}, + parent_id = #{parentId}, + level = #{level}, + update_by = #{updateBy}, + update_time = #{updateTime}, + + where info_id = #{infoId} + + + + update archives_record_details + + parent_id = #{parentId}, + doc_name = #{docName}, + doc_type = #{docType}, + doc_url = #{docUrl}, + doc_size = #{docSize}, + type_id = #{typeId}, + update_by = #{updateBy}, + update_time = #{updateTime}, + + where details_id = #{detailsId} + + + + update archives_record_info + set del_flag = '1' + where info_id = #{infoId} + + + + update archives_record_details + set del_flag = '1' + where details_id = #{detailsId} + + \ No newline at end of file diff --git a/bonus-modules/bonus-material/src/main/resources/mapper/material/app/AppOcrMapper.xml b/bonus-modules/bonus-material/src/main/resources/mapper/material/app/AppOcrMapper.xml index 731bb7ed..ab3e68d2 100644 --- a/bonus-modules/bonus-material/src/main/resources/mapper/material/app/AppOcrMapper.xml +++ b/bonus-modules/bonus-material/src/main/resources/mapper/material/app/AppOcrMapper.xml @@ -4,157 +4,6 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" "http://mybatis.org/dtd/mybatis-3-mapper.dtd"> - - - - - - - - - - - - - - - - insert into archives_record_info - - archives_name, - parent_id, - level, - create_by, - create_time, - del_flag - - - #{archivesName}, - #{parentId}, - #{level}, - #{createBy}, - #{createTime}, - 0 - - - - insert into archives_record_details - - info_id, - parent_id, - level, - doc_name, - doc_type, - doc_url, - doc_size, - type_id, - create_by, - create_time, - update_time, - del_flag - - - #{infoId}, - #{parentId}, - #{level}, - #{docName}, - #{docType}, - #{docUrl}, - #{docSize}, - #{typeId}, - #{createBy}, - #{createTime}, - #{createTime}, - 0 - - - INSERT into ma_ocr_record(model,code,result,create_by,create_time) values (#{model},#{code},#{result}, #{createBy}, now()) - - update archives_record_info - - archives_name = #{archivesName}, - parent_id = #{parentId}, - level = #{level}, - update_by = #{updateBy}, - update_time = #{updateTime}, - - where info_id = #{infoId} - - - - update archives_record_details - - parent_id = #{parentId}, - doc_name = #{docName}, - doc_type = #{docType}, - doc_url = #{docUrl}, - doc_size = #{docSize}, - type_id = #{typeId}, - update_by = #{updateBy}, - update_time = #{updateTime}, - - where details_id = #{detailsId} - - UPDATE ma_type SET storage_num = (IFNULL(storage_num, 0) - #{outNum}) WHERE type_id = #{typeId} + UPDATE ma_type SET storage_num = (IFNULL(storage_num, 0) + #{backNum}) WHERE type_id = #{typeId} - - update archives_record_info - set del_flag = '1' - where info_id = #{infoId} - - - - update archives_record_details - set del_flag = '1' - where details_id = #{detailsId} - \ No newline at end of file